Javascript jQuery UI选项卡和对话框

Javascript jQuery UI选项卡和对话框,javascript,jquery,jquery-ui,jquery-ui-dialog,jquery-ui-tabs,Javascript,Jquery,Jquery Ui,Jquery Ui Dialog,Jquery Ui Tabs,如何在单击时将jQuery ui选项卡添加到对话框中? 这是我的密码 <p> <a href="#" class = "premium_payer">Premium Payer:</a> <span data-bind = "text: movements_owner_fullname" id = "movements_payer_fullname" > </span> </p> <scr

如何在单击时将jQuery ui选项卡添加到对话框中? 这是我的密码

<p>
  <a href="#" class = "premium_payer">Premium Payer:</a> 
  <span data-bind = "text: movements_owner_fullname"  id = "movements_payer_fullname" >         </span>
</p>

<script type="text/javascript">
  $('a.premium_payer').click(function payerDialog(e){
    $("#premium_payer").html('').dialog();
    $("#premium_payer").append('<p>' + "Full name: " + payer_fullname + '</p>').dialog();
    $("#premium_ayer").append('<p>' + "ID Number: " + person_id + '</p>').dialog();
            e.preventDefault();
    });
</script>

$('a.premium\u payer')。单击(功能payerDialog(e){ $(“#保费支付人”).html(“”).dialog(); $(“#保费支付人”)。追加(“”+”全名:“+payer_fullname+”

”)。对话框(); $(“#premium_ayer”).append(“”+”ID号:“+person_ID+”

”).dialog(); e、 预防默认值(); });
<代码> > P>你可以考虑这个方法吗?

标题有点混乱。主要思想-从剩余的url加载内容。这比在javascript中构建“种类a”模板方便得多。


<script type="text/javascript">
    $(document).ready(function(){
        $('a.premium_payer').click(function payerDialog(e){
            e.preventDefault();               
            var tabs = $("<div><ul><li><a href='#tab1'>tab1</a></li><li><a href='#tab2'>tab2</a></li></ul><div id='tab1'>Tab1 content</div><div id='tab2'>tab2 content</div></div>");
             $("#premium_payer").empty().append(tabs);
             $("#premium_payer").dialog();
             tabs.tabs();
        });
    });
</script>
$(文档).ready(函数(){ $('a.premium\u payer')。单击(功能payerDialog(e){ e、 预防默认值(); var tabs=$(“
编辑如果需要现有元素,请使用display:none隐藏此元素

 <div id="tabs" style="display:none">
      <ul>
             <li>
                   <a href='#tab1'>tab1</a>
              </li>
              <li>
                    <a href='#tab2'>tab2</a>
              </li>
      </ul>
      <div id='tab1'>Tab1 content</div>
      <div id='tab2'>tab2 content</div>
 </div>

<script type="text/javascript">
    $(document).ready(function(){
        $('a.premium_payer').click(function payerDialog(e){
            e.preventDefault();               
            var tabs = $("#tabs");
             $("#premium_payer").empty().append(tabs);
             $("#premium_payer").dialog();
             tabs.show();
             tabs.tabs();
        });
    });
</script>

表1内容 表2内容 $(文档).ready(函数(){ $('a.premium\u payer')。单击(功能payerDialog(e){ e、 预防默认值(); var制表符=$(“#制表符”); $(“#保费支付人”).empty().append(制表符); $(“#保费支付人”).dialog(); tabs.show(); tabs.tabs(); }); });
@WimOmbelets我想你指的是自动取款机?但无论如何,当用户单击“Premium payer”href时,会使用append从JS生成一个对话框。您想在哪里创建选项卡?我没有看到任何相关的HTML或JS上的标签需要修改constructed@AtifMohammedAmeenuddin我希望在对话框中创建选项卡,正如我在开场白中提到的那样。@Gregorie也可以将
var选项卡
放在我的HTML中并链接它吗?谢谢你的想法:)如果事情变得太麻烦,你会记住它的!